Commit graph

  • 7e745665a4
    Change pushkey_ts to be seconds (fix #2354) (#2358) Neil Alexander 2022-04-19 09:51:02 +01:00
  • abf71649b0
    Make sure resp.Username is defined before hashing. Fixes #2356 (#2357) fcwoknhenuxdfiyv-nextcloud 2022-04-19 10:46:54 +02:00
  • 57e3622b85
    Implement lazy loading on /sync (#2346) Till 2022-04-19 10:46:45 +02:00
  • 3ddbffd59e
    Refactor media storage layer, add tests (#2352) Till 2022-04-14 14:32:48 +02:00
  • 3a5e9a0f28
    Use default sync filter if specified filter is not found (should fix #2350) (#2351) Neil Alexander 2022-04-13 16:41:22 +01:00
  • 1140f39993
    Precompute values for userIDSet in sync notifier (#2348) Neil Alexander 2022-04-13 12:35:30 +01:00
  • 29f2168789
    Make /messages filterable (#2347) Till 2022-04-13 13:16:02 +02:00
  • ea92f80c12
    Add database namespacing for unit tests (#2340) kegsay 2022-04-11 10:23:01 +01:00
  • 69f2ff7c82
    Correctly use provided filters (#2339) Till 2022-04-11 09:05:23 +02:00
  • b4b2fbc36b Remove dead code in the sync api (#2341) kegsay 2022-04-09 00:37:50 +01:00
  • 6d25bd6ca5
    syncapi: add more tests; fix more bugs (#2338) kegsay 2022-04-08 17:53:24 +01:00
  • 986d27a128
    Update to matrix-org/pinecone@2999ea2 Neil Alexander 2022-04-08 16:39:09 +01:00
  • 9bd9f2beba
    Update to matrix-org/pinecone@9b3963248c Neil Alexander 2022-04-08 16:23:50 +01:00
  • 6907e42167
    Use connection manager in Pinecone demos Neil Alexander 2022-04-08 13:55:46 +01:00
  • 4312b87ab0
    Update dependencies (#2336) Neil Alexander 2022-04-08 12:24:49 +01:00
  • e8dd37d533
    Add metrics for internal API requests (#2310) Till 2022-04-08 12:24:40 +02:00
  • 25d99c4473
    Remove client-api-proxy and federation-api-proxy (closes #928) (#2335) Neil Alexander 2022-04-08 10:59:51 +01:00
  • f299f97e0a
    Fix data race in TestCorrectStreamWakeup (#2334) Neil Alexander 2022-04-08 10:46:36 +01:00
  • b8c97431b9
    Prevent setting push rules via account data endpoint (#2333) Neil Alexander 2022-04-08 10:46:23 +01:00
  • 63b7c3da46
    Handle QueryAccountAvailabilityPath in internal user API (#2332) PiotrKozimor 2022-04-08 11:18:27 +02:00
  • 7499147550
    Add test infrastructure code for dendrite unit/integ tests (#2331) kegsay 2022-04-08 10:12:30 +01:00
  • 955e6eb307
    Dendrite 0.8.1 Neil Alexander 2022-04-07 17:13:14 +01:00
  • 7902859bc1
    Fix lock contention in sync notifier Neil Alexander 2022-04-07 17:08:15 +01:00
  • 87b1ed1338
    Version 0.8.0 (#2330) Neil Alexander 2022-04-07 16:09:40 +01:00
  • 2dc35403d1
    Send avatar updates asynchronously, same as display name updates Neil Alexander 2022-04-07 15:50:42 +01:00
  • 60ee7eef4c
    Add possibility to ignore users (#2329) Till 2022-04-07 16:08:19 +02:00
  • 99ef547295
    Simplify presence stringification (should help with vector-im/element-android#5712) Neil Alexander 2022-04-07 10:10:28 +01:00
  • 99f2007eb6
    Fix bug where state events could be requested twice in appservices (#2328) Neil Alexander 2022-04-06 16:10:31 +01:00
  • 850932c7a7
    Update README.md Neil Alexander 2022-04-06 15:23:09 +01:00
  • c28f00bf96
    Sync notifier tweaks (#2327) Neil Alexander 2022-04-06 15:04:41 +01:00
  • 602818460d
    Reduce allocations in /sync presence stream (#2326) Neil Alexander 2022-04-06 13:31:44 +01:00
  • e5e3350ce1
    Add presence module V2 (#2312) Till 2022-04-06 13:11:19 +02:00
  • 16e2d243fc
    Reduce the number of allocations made by localRoomMembers when consuming stream events for push notifications (#2324) Neil Alexander 2022-04-06 10:43:54 +01:00
  • f7109de500
    Nuke a couple of tests for now Neil Alexander 2022-04-05 16:45:01 +01:00
  • b49a6757c8
    Update the "Are We Synapse Yet?" list Neil Alexander 2022-04-05 16:43:29 +01:00
  • c874d0b2ce
    Merge branch 'main' of github.com:matrix-org/dendrite Neil Alexander 2022-04-05 14:43:58 +01:00
  • 4d9d9cc9b1
    Update to matrix-org/gomatrixserverlib#300 Neil Alexander 2022-04-05 14:43:44 +01:00
  • c84937b852
    Add Are We Synapse Yet to GHA (#2321) Till 2022-04-05 15:32:30 +02:00
  • 47be39c18e
    Update sytest-whitelist again Neil Alexander 2022-04-05 11:49:29 +01:00
  • fb10633a80
    build.sh to build.cmd (#2319) Emanuele Aliberti 2022-04-05 12:27:29 +02:00
  • 2defc4249d
    Added /upgrade endpoint (#2307) David Spenler 2022-04-05 05:04:08 -04:00
  • 562d742240
    Update to matrix-org/gomatrixserverlib#299 Neil Alexander 2022-04-04 19:04:17 +01:00
  • 1783496423
    remove obsolete config entry "federation_certificates" (#2318) Sebastian Spaeth 2022-04-04 18:31:41 +02:00
  • f2f9d2916b
    Fix dendritejs-pinecone build Neil Alexander 2022-04-04 17:26:01 +01:00
  • cee12a7ab0
    Enhanced calm at startup of Pinecone demos Neil Alexander 2022-04-04 15:35:47 +01:00
  • c69159bda7
    Update to matrix-org/pinecone@e526fa8 Neil Alexander 2022-04-04 15:16:02 +01:00
  • 9b316ac64c
    Slower federation warm-up (#2320) Neil Alexander 2022-04-04 15:14:10 +01:00
  • 6748a2a823
    Fix sign-off link in CONTRIBUTING.md Neil Alexander 2022-04-04 11:02:16 +01:00
  • a0f5d8e1a5
    Fix unlimitedSize uploads (#2317) S7evinK 2022-04-04 10:32:53 +02:00
  • cd8fac152e
    Include joined and invite member counts in room summary (#2315) Neil Alexander 2022-04-01 16:14:38 +01:00
  • 8213b2ba30
    Update Pinecone P2P demo Neil Alexander 2022-03-30 15:01:22 +01:00
  • 49dc49b232
    Remove eduserver (#2306) S7evinK 2022-03-29 14:14:35 +02:00
  • 7972915806
    User directory for nearby Pinecone peers (P2P demo) (#2311) Neil Alexander 2022-03-28 16:25:26 +01:00
  • 0692be44d9
    Fix account availability on register Neil Alexander 2022-03-28 13:31:17 +01:00
  • 8099bcbc8b
    P2P demo tweaks Neil Alexander 2022-03-28 11:44:25 +01:00
  • 34b9c8c670
    Ensure Dendrite has stopped in Pinecone demo Stop() Neil Alexander 2022-03-28 10:55:53 +01:00
  • ceb3874469
    Allow stored session parameters to be overwritten in the registration request (#2309) Neil Alexander 2022-03-28 10:47:35 +01:00
  • 08d995d809
    Version 0.7.0 (#2304) Neil Alexander 2022-03-25 14:53:06 +00:00
  • 1554d51b37
    Pass DOCKER_TOKEN secret into Docker workflow Neil Alexander 2022-03-25 14:27:41 +00:00
  • 565b5423ea
    One final tweak to the GHA pipeline Neil Alexander 2022-03-25 13:41:28 +00:00
  • 873c4d7e2c
    Fixes for create-account (#2285) S7evinK 2022-03-25 14:38:24 +01:00
  • 5b5e6a59b6
    Give packages permission to update-docker-images Neil Alexander 2022-03-25 13:31:41 +00:00
  • 7f3d42bb46
    Use correct path name Neil Alexander 2022-03-25 13:29:09 +00:00
  • 62bd559275
    Factor Docker step into own job Neil Alexander 2022-03-25 13:28:20 +00:00
  • c8e1ad5997
    Specify branch name in Docker flow Neil Alexander 2022-03-25 13:26:18 +00:00
  • f25afa1e19
    Healthcheck endpoints (#2303) Neil Alexander 2022-03-25 13:25:15 +00:00
  • 28642683fc
    Fix Docker flow Neil Alexander 2022-03-25 13:25:02 +00:00
  • b113217a6d
    Use most recent event in response to get latest stream position in incremental sync (#2302) Neil Alexander 2022-03-25 12:38:16 +00:00
  • e6d4bdeed5
    Try to recover from corrupted NATS streams in memory temporarily (#2301) Neil Alexander 2022-03-25 12:24:21 +00:00
  • 5e780d3ca2
    Chain Docker update onto main Neil Alexander 2022-03-25 10:08:13 +00:00
  • 87298985a7
    Update Docker workflow some more Neil Alexander 2022-03-25 09:05:06 +00:00
  • f2e550efd8
    Refactor appservice & client API to use userapi internal (#2290) S7evinK 2022-03-24 22:45:44 +01:00
  • 8e76523b04
    Update database when rejecting federated invite (#2300) S7evinK 2022-03-24 22:13:19 +01:00
  • 9a727416eb
    Use github.actor for GHCR upload Neil Alexander 2022-03-24 17:08:17 +00:00
  • 398aae112c
    Fix Docker flow Neil Alexander 2022-03-24 16:22:39 +00:00
  • 31a3c12682
    Allow manual Docker tasks in GHA Neil Alexander 2022-03-24 15:50:30 +00:00
  • 1b389abbfd
    Upload Docker images for releases to both Docker Hub and GitHub Container Registry (#2299) Neil Alexander 2022-03-24 15:22:06 +00:00
  • bb31b25f1b
    fixup treat the sender_localpart as an exclusive namespace of one user (#2255) Nick Cao 2022-03-24 21:57:00 +08:00
  • ad818a4370
    Update dendrite.yml Neil Alexander 2022-03-24 12:41:30 +00:00
  • c2a27efc36
    Update on section of GHA workflow Neil Alexander 2022-03-24 12:40:44 +00:00
  • 41d71a304c
    Update README.md Neil Alexander 2022-03-24 12:25:45 +00:00
  • fe5148c12d
    Check for success of initial tests on GHA Neil Alexander 2022-03-24 12:14:35 +00:00
  • 3bdda65bc4
    Hopefully fail Initial tests passed if they actually failed (#2298) Neil Alexander 2022-03-24 12:05:36 +00:00
  • 01f863d248
    Move CI to Github Actions (#2297) S7evinK 2022-03-24 12:52:51 +01:00
  • d983d17355
    Fix lint errors Neil Alexander 2022-03-24 10:03:22 +00:00
  • 6c95f9b535
    Update to matrix-org/pinecone@6fb0773 Neil Alexander 2022-03-23 14:45:22 +00:00
  • 6e8cca344a
    Fix #2287 by trying to fetch account by lowercase localpart (#2292) S7evinK 2022-03-23 13:55:34 +01:00
  • 3213910977
    Update PR template (#2294) kegsay 2022-03-23 11:41:48 +00:00
  • 98a5e410d7
    Per-room consumers (#2293) Neil Alexander 2022-03-23 10:20:18 +00:00
  • 9572f5ed19
    Wait for safe shutdown of NATS Server (#2289) Neil Alexander 2022-03-21 10:32:34 +00:00
  • 8336ce972e
    Remove unused partition_offset_table (#2288) S7evinK 2022-03-21 10:47:41 +01:00
  • e47dfe4786
    Fix panic that can occur from nil pointer exception in media API fetchRemoteFile Neil Alexander 2022-03-18 16:21:15 +00:00
  • c54d88aecf
    Update to matrix-org/pinecone@8687b0d Neil Alexander 2022-03-18 15:32:14 +00:00
  • a96098051e
    Update FAQ.md Neil Alexander 2022-03-18 11:44:13 +00:00
  • 475d3c1af9
    Better mapping of stream positions to topological positions in /messages (#2263) Neil Alexander 2022-03-18 10:40:01 +00:00
  • 191486438c
    Assign room NIDs, event type NIDs and state key NIDs outside of database transactions (#2265) Neil Alexander 2022-03-17 18:24:27 +00:00
  • 4e64c270db
    Various bug fixes and tweaks around invites and membership Neil Alexander 2022-03-17 17:05:21 +00:00
  • 0fb94fc781
    Update to matrix-org/gomatrixserverlib@0980b7f Neil Alexander 2022-03-17 16:48:41 +00:00
  • 1894f34868
    Update to matrix-org/gomatrixserverlib@a62d9f3 Neil Alexander 2022-03-17 09:58:44 +00:00
  • 96d3883a18
    Remove unexpected file Neil Alexander 2022-03-16 16:50:44 +00:00